Tucked away on a quiet Kemptown street minutes from the beach, this immaculately kept small hotel wins hearts through the attentive personal touch of hosts Steve and Peter, beautifully furnished rooms with high ceilings and window shutters, a peaceful little back garden, and an abundance of thoughtful extras, from in-room coffee machines and biscuits to bathroom smellies, all at a price that leaves guests marvelling at the value.

How the cosy score works

Why it scores 6.7, from guest reviews

  • Owners Steve and Peter provide attentive personal service (carrying luggage, local advice, flexible late check-in)
  • Small-scale intimate property with tastefully decorated rooms, high ceilings, comfortable beds, and a back garden
  • Thoughtful touches: coffee machine, tea, biscuits, chocolate, quality bathroom amenities, good water pressure
  • Quiet location on peaceful street with quality soundproofing, creating a calm, intimate atmosphere away from bustle

Where is Red Brighton Blue located?
Red Brighton Blue sits on a quiet street in Kemptown, Brighton, within walking distance of the city centre, the beach, and plenty of cafes and independent shops. It's convenient for exploring the Lanes and local pubs without the noise of busier areas.
How cosy is Red Brighton Blue?
Red Brighton Blue has a cosy score of 6.7 out of 10, reflecting a comfortable but modest level of warmth and intimacy, it's a small, well-run hotel rather than a lavishly intimate retreat.
What are the rooms like at Red Brighton Blue?
Rooms are well furnished, spotlessly clean, and thoughtfully equipped with coffee machines, tea, biscuits, chocolate, and modern bathrooms stocked with quality toiletries. Guests praise the comfortable beds, good water pressure in showers, and high ceilings that make even smaller rooms feel spacious.
Is Red Brighton Blue good for business travellers?
Yes, it's ideal for business stays: guests highlight the excellent WiFi, efficient management, quiet location, and proximity to cafes and the city centre. The proprietors are helpful with local information and practical arrangements like parking.
What do guests say about the staff at Red Brighton Blue?
Steve and Peter, the proprietors, are consistently praised as delightful, friendly, and professional hosts who are genuinely helpful and attentive to guests' needs and comfort.
Is Red Brighton Blue clean and well-maintained?
Guests repeatedly describe it as immaculately clean, spotlessly maintained, and nicely decorated, with modern facilities and a lovely, calm atmosphere throughout.
